Baseball Recap: Eastern Lebanon County Raiders vs. Dallas Mountaineers
It's hard to turn regular season success into postseason wins, a fact Eastern Lebanon County can now relate to. They lost 13-2 to the Dallas Mountaineers on Monday. Eastern Lebanon County has now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Eastern Lebanon County sa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Colin Bogart, who went 1-for-2 with an RBI.
On Dallas' side, Sam Barrouk spent all six innings played on the mound, and it's clear why: he surrendered just two earned runs on two hits.
On the hitting side, Kaden Coyne was a standout: he scored three runs and stole a base while going 2-for-3. Another player making a difference was Gavin Adamski, who scored a run and stole three bases while going 2-for-3.
Eastern Lebanon County's defeat dropped their record down to 14-11. As for Dallas, they are on a roll lately: they've won 11 of their last 12 contests, which provided a nice bump to their 20-4 record this season.
